Senior AI Research Engineer, Rueil-Malmaison

Description
At

Schneider Electric , we are committed to solving real‑world problems to create a sustainable, digitized, new electric future. Artificial Intelligence has the potential to transform industries and help unlock efficiency and sustainability.

Within our

Global AI Hub

we combine our long‑standing manufacturing and domain expertise with cutting‑edge innovation in AI, machine learning, and deep learning to empower smarter decision‑making, agility, and decarbonization.

Our

Strategy&Innovation

team drives the AI strategy and innovation efforts for the AI Hub, Schneider Digital, and Schneider Electric at large. We are building the next generation of intelligent systems that combine

large‑scale multimodal models, graph/topology understanding, simulation, and domain logic

to enable system‑level reasoning across energy, buildings, industry, and data centers.

Your role We’re looking for a

curious, fast‑moving applied research scientist

who loves turning cutting‑edge papers into prototypes and pushing them further. You combine strong transformer fundamentals with rigorous experimentation, solid engineering habits, and an end‑to‑end maker mindset— from preparing the data to building the model to crafting demos that make the value visible. You thrivein a collaborative environment, engage actively with the research community, and enjoy working with product and business teams to translate ideas into real impact.

Your responsibilities

Develop advanced representations for core modalities

— time series, tabular, text, and graph/topology, visual/3D data

Rapidly translate state‑of‑the‑art research into prototypes , adapting multimodal and transformer‑based architectures to Schneider‑specific datasets

Build robust, reproducible ML pipelines , covering data preparation, experiment tracking, baselines, ablations

Lead the creation and preparation of multimodal datasets , transforming raw data (such as time‑series signals, structured tables, documents, diagrams, and system relationships) into clean, usable training datasets

Collaborate with domain experts and product teams

to align modeling choices with physical constraints and convert prototypes into clear, impactful demonstrations

Your profile Required Qualifications

PhD

in Machine Learning, AI, Computer Vision, NLP, Robotics, or related field

with strong foundations in transformers and modern representation learning. We are also open to exceptional candidates from top Master’s programs or leading engineering schools with demonstrated research or applied excellence.

Demonstrated experience in

multimodal ML , with strong skills in at least two core modalities:

Time‑series modeling (e.g., forecasting, anomaly detection, foundation models)

Tabular/structured data modeling or feature representation

Text understanding (LLMs, embeddings, document understanding)

Graph learning (GNNs, message passing, topology‑aware modeling)

Visual modalities (2D/3D)

Strong hands‑on experience with PyTorch, custom model architectures, and efficient training/finetuning methods

Ability to design clean, rigorous experiments (baselines, ablations, evaluation protocols) and communicate findings clearly

Solid engineering discipline: Git, PRs, code reviews, reproducibility, experiment tracking, and collaborative development practices

Preferred Skills

Interest or familiarity with

engineering, energy, or physical systems

— curiosity about real‑world technical domains is a strong plus

Exposure to

simulation‑based learning, physics‑aware models, or neuro‑symbolic approaches

Comfortable moving between

research and applied prototyping , turning ideas into working demos

Contributions to

open‑source projects , workshops, or scientific publications

What We Offer

The opportunity to shape the next generation of multimodal AI systems for energy, industry and sustainability

Access to rich, real‑domain multimodal datasets, rarely available in academic or tech environments

A role at the intersection of AI research, physical systems understanding and sustainability, working on problems with real impact

A fast moving, collaborative, and deeply technical team, embedded within Schneider Electric’s global AI strategy and innovation ecosystem
